At NAB 2023, Audio Design Desk introduced version 2.0 of their Digital Audio Workstation. Audio Design Desk 2.0 brings several new features, including an improved UI, new Auto-Mix and Stem Isolator functions, as well as integration with DaVinci Resolve, Premiere Pro, and Final Cut Pro.
Audio Design Desk is an audio post-production tool designed to make video and sound editors’ lives a little easier. With a built-in library of 70.000+ royalty-free sounds – including Foley, sound FX, and music – this AI-powered software allows you to easily edit, replace, fine-tune, mix, and export sound for video.

Until now, Audio Design Desk was only available as a standalone app. Now, ADD 2.0 brings direct integration with some of the most popular NLEs, such as DaVinci Resolve, Premiere Pro, and Final Cut Pro. This further simplifies your audio workflow as it removes the need for tedious round-tripping.
Moreover, the company introduced a new Auto-Mix function that can come to the rescue if you’re not familiar or confident with sound mixing. All you have to do is set an audio delivery standard for your mix, then let the software do the rest. ADD will analyze the content of your timeline and automatically adjust the levels of each audio clip to match the desired loudness target.
Finally, a newly added Stem Isolation function can now isolate the voice from the background noise. As Jared demonstrates in the video, this is a great tool to clean up dialogues, but can also isolate vocals or instruments in a music track.
